Intertextual Strategies in Multiple Text Comprehension

Mon, April 25, 2:30 to 4:00pm PDT (2:30 to 4:00pm PDT), Marriott Marquis San Diego Marina, Floor: North Building, Lobby Level, Torrey Pines 3

Abstract

Inter-textual strategies have been studied in multiple text comprehension, but rarely when illustrated text is used. We present results from analyses of think-alouds and representation switches (e.g., from one text to another page's diagram) using complementary text sets on the COVID19 virus with undergraduate biology students. Inter-textual switches help integrative comprehension when they are followed by high-level strategy use or inferences.
